Byron Scott’s “Fast Break” hosted by Jay Wagers will take you through a journey that can only be heard here. The biggest names in the NBA (past and present) will take a seat on the couch with the crew to go behind the curtains of the league. Frequently Asked Questions About Byron Scott's Fast Break

What is Byron Scott's Fast Break about and what kind of topics does it cover?

This show centers NBA legends, current stars, coaches, and insiders sharing behind-the-scenes memories, historical context, and sharp takes on the league's evolution. Guests range from former players and coaches to team trainers and executives, with recurring conversations about leadership, player development, era differences, and the business side of basketball. Notable throughlines include Lakers Showtime lore, cross-era comparisons, and candid anecdotes that reveal locker-room culture, strategy, and the personalities that shaped the modern game.
